Getting started (Windows XP/Vista) 1.1 Installing Christine GIS Map Viewer 1.3 To install Christine GIS, place the Starter Kit CD/DVD into your CD/DVD drive, wait for the popup menu and then click on the Christine GIS Viewer 1.3 Install link. Click on Run and follow the on screen prompts. 1.2 Installing the shape files and project file Before opening and using Christine, you need to install the shape files and the Christine project file to your computer s hard drive. In the pop up menu, click on the Install shape files and Install project file links. Click on Run and then click the Unzip button. The files will automatically be copied to your hard drive in specific folders the project file will be saved to C:/sabap2/christine/, while the shape files will be copied to C:/sabap2/christine/shapes/. If you do not have these directories on your C: drive they will automatically be created during the Unzip process. NOTE: These files can also be downloaded from the SABAP2 website ( 2. Using Christine 2.1 Loading the SABAP2 project file Open Christine GIS by going to Start > All programs > Christine GIS viewer > Christine GIS viewer 1.3 or click on the Christine icon on your desktop. Click on Project (in the top menu), and select Open Project. In the Look in field select your C: drive, open the sabap2 folder, then double click on the christine folder. Then click on the sabap2_christine file and click on Open. A window will then pop up asking if you would like to save changes in the opened project, click on No. Then double click on Views and then double click on SABAP2. A view will open with a map of South Africa (see Fig. 1). Fig. 1 On opening the SABAP2 view, a map of South Africa with the pentad coverage and major national roads is shown. 2
3 2.2 Updating the pentad coverage shape file If you installed the shape files from the Starter Kit, the pentad coverage shape file (pentad_cover.shp) will show the coverage as at the last update of the Starter Kit (refer to date at top of the pop up menu). To download the latest coverage shape file click on the link that says Click here to download the latest pentad coverage shape file. The files will be installed automatically (click Run and then Unzip ) and will overwrite the existing shape files already installed. The website will indicate when the last update of the file was made. 2.3 Working with views and themes The map has nine themes (or layers), each represented by a shape file (.shp) in the theme window (grey shaded column; provincial.shp down to pentad_cover.shp). When you zoom in (either by using the zoom in tool or scrolling with your mouse), each theme becomes clearer. Depending on the scale, themes are appropriately labeled e.g. Quarter Degree Grid Cell (QDGC) names 3020AA, town names, etc. You can also change the scale of the view by typing in an appropriate scale in the scale box in the top right hand corner. For example, if you type in 1: , and hit enter, the view changes to show the one degree grid and the names for each grid (see Fig. 2). By un ticking a particular theme, that theme no longer becomes visible in the view. This allows you to select which themes you would like to see and/or use. We would advise that you don t un tick any of the themes that are initially ticked. The rivers and vegetation themes are optional and you can activate these should you wish to. These themes create the basic overlays that are needed for you to determine which digital 1: maps to add to the View (see Figs 2, 3 & 4 below). 3
4 Fig. 2 View (at scale 1: ) showing the one degree grid cells (orange squares), their names (e.g. 3021) together with the national road network (blue lines) and the pentad coverage. Fig. 3 View (at scale 1: ) showing the one degree grid cells (orange squares), the quarter degree grid cells (blue squares) and their names (e.g. 2728AA) together with the national road network (blue lines), major towns and pentad coverage. 4
5 Fig. 4 View (at scale 1:500000) showing the quarter degree grid cells (dark blue squares) and their names (e.g. 2728AA) and the nine pentad grid cells (small black squares) and their names (e.g. 2700_2800). The one degree grid cell lines (orange lines) are still visible as well as the national road network, major towns and the pentad coverage. 2.3 Adding the digital maps to the view To add maps to the view you will need access to the digital 1: maps (TIFF image files). These are available either on the DVD sets (that can be ordered from the ADU go to ) or on your Starter Kit CD/DVD. For the latter, they should be in the Maps folder on your Starter Kit CD/DVD. We would advise copying the Maps folder from the CD/DVD to C:/SABAP2/Christine/ so that you don t have to keep on inserting the CD/DVD in order to access your maps everytime you open Christine. To find which map (or maps) you need to open, go to your view in Christine and find the appropriate one degree grid cell(s) in which your pentad(s) fall. For example if your chosen pentad falls within the Pretoria area you will need to find the 2527 one degree grid label. You then use the Select and zoom tool, and by dragging the selection to highlight the 2527 cell, the programme will zoom into that selection. Once you have done that, each of the sixteen QDGCs become visible. The QDGC name (2527AA, 2527CD, etc.) is important as you will need this as a reference when finding the associated digital map. If you then select and highlight a QDGC (using the Select and zoom tool) each of the pentad grid cells and their codes become visible in that QDGC. 5
6 There are two ways in which you can access and open the digital maps: Accessing and opening the maps using the Starter Kit CD/DVD The maps on the Starter Kit represent a selection of Quarter Degree Grid Cells (QDGC) that fall within a radius or one degree block of your home town. In Christine, with your SABAP2 view open, go to View > Add theme. Change Files of type to Tag Image File Format (*.tif, *.tiff). In Look in go to the C:/SABAP2/Christine/Maps folder. (If there are no maps or a Map folder it indicates you have not copied the folder from the CD/DVD to your hard drive, see 2.3 above) Select an appropriate map folder (e.g. 2628, 2527), based on the QDGC name (e.g. 2628AB, 2527BB) and double click to open it. A selection of map files will then appear and are named based on their QDGC name (e.g. 2628AB_1992_ED2_GEO.TIF; 2527BB_1996_ED3_GEO.TIF) Find the appropriate QDGC map file, click on it and then click on Open. The map file will be added to the top of the theme window (the grey column). You can add more than one map at a time by holding down the Ctrl key while clicking on the map file names. Once the map files have been added you need to move them below the veg_rsa_biomes.shp theme. You do this by right clicking on the map file name (theme) and clicking on Move to bottom. Tick the white box next to the map name and the map will be loaded into your view (see Fig. 5). If your view includes the QDGC of the map you have just loaded a message will pop up saying Redrawing map please wait. If the view does not cover the map being loaded, you will need to navigate (using the Pan tool ) and move the map to the appropriate QDGC. You can also go directly to the map by clicking on the map theme, right click, select Zoom and pan and then Zoom to theme and it will take you directly to that theme. 6
7 Fig. 5 View (at scale 1:450000) showing digital map 3119AA that hase been loaded into the view. The QDGCs (dark blue squares) and their names (e.g. 3118BB, 3119AA, etc.) and the nine pentad grid cells (small black squares) and their names (e.g. 3105_1905) can be seen. The one degree grid cell lines (orange lines) are still visible as well as the national road network, major towns and pentad coverage Accessing and opening the maps using the map DVDs The DVD set consists of 6 disks containing all the 1: digital maps of South Africa. Maps of Swaziland and Lesotho are not available. The disks are labeled according to a range of one degree grid cells and are loosely arranged from north to south so that Disc 1 ( ) covers all one degree grid cells in Limpopo from 22 S to 25 S and 27 E to 30 E, through to Disc 6 ( ) which covers the Western Cape and Eastern Cape from 33 S to 34 S and 17 E to 24 E. To find which maps you need to load you will need to work out in which one degree cell your survey area (pentad) falls. To do this open the 50k_index_2008.pdf file in the C:/SABAP2/Christine folder. This file provides an index of all the 1: maps. It can also be downloaded from the SABAP2 website ( On opening the file (in Adobe Reader) you will need to rotate the view click on the View menu, then click on Rotate View and click on Clockwise. You then need to zoom into the map (use the Zoom in button) or select a percentage from the drop down box. Zooming in 100% provides you with enough detail to make a selection (see Fig. 6). Once you found the appropriate one degree cell in which your survey area (pentad) falls make a note of it. For example, in Fig 65, Johannesburg falls within the 2628 one degree cell, Pretoria in the 2528 cell and Rustenburg in the 2527 cell. 7
8 Fig. 6 An example from the 1: index file showing one degree cells (e.g. 2627, 2628). Note that in each one degree cell there are 16 QDGCs visible in the map. To find the appropriate 1: map (= QDGC), you will need to work out in which one of the 16 cells your selected survey area (or pentads) falls. Remember that each QDGC contains nine pentads. Each QDGC is numbered with two letters (e.g. 2628AA, 2527AD, 2627DB) and numbered left to right, top to bottom in each one degree cell (refer to the box in the pdf file for more details). The QDGC map name is also usually referenced with a town or farm name that is appropriate to the area e.g. 2628AA Johannesburg, 2527BB Klipvoor, etc.). These map references are listed in the pdf file and you can simply go and look for the correct name in this list. Using the QDGC reference that is applicable to your survey area, find the DVD DISK that covers that one degree cell. For example, if you know that your survey area (or pentad) falls within 2527BB Klipvoor, you will need to find the one degree cell This will be on DISK 2 as it falls within the range which is printed on the cover of the DISK. Place the DISK into your DVD drive, select Open folder to view files from the pop up window. Click on Folders on the top menu. Then open the folder cd_2 which shows a list of one degree cell folders. Then copy the 2527 folder to C:/SABAP2/Christine/Maps. To load the map into Christine, open the view in Christine click on View > Add theme. In Look in go to the C:/SABAP2/Christine/Maps folder. Change Files of type to Tag Image File Format (*.tif). Open the 2527 folder and then select the 2527DB image file (2527BB_1996_ED3_GEO.TIF) and click on Open. The map file will be added to the top of the theme window. Move the map theme to the bottom of the theme window by right clicking on the map name, and selecting Move to Bottom 8
9 2.3.3 Map hints (a) The map file names (e.g. 2527BB_1996_ED3_GEO.TIF) refer to the following: 1995 = the year in which the map was last updated and published ED4 = 4 th edition GEO = map is geo referenced which means that as you move your cursor over the map, coordinates area displayed in the bottom right (X; Y) (b) (c) (d) It is strongly recommend that you copy the maps you require to your hard drive before loading them into Christine as the programme references the map location each time you open the view, and if you have loaded the maps from the disks then you will have to make sure that the disk is in the drive each time you want to view the map(s) in the view. You can add more than one map at a time to the theme window by holding down the Ctrl key while clicking on the map file names. Opening adjacent maps will create overlaps in the images. We suggest you open and use one map file at a time. 3. Printing pentad maps Once you have loaded a map in the view, use the Select and zoom tool selection to select a pentad that fills the view. and drag your Then go to the 'View' menu and select 'Print', select your printer and click on OK. This will print the view on an A4 page. 4. Saving your project You must save your project once you have made changes to the view (i.e. added maps) so that next time you don't have to re open and re load the maps each time you open Christine. By saving your project you can simply add additional maps to your view should you want to view or print a pentad in a new region. To save your project, click on the 'Project' menu and select Save Project'. You can also add additional Views click on 'View' and select New view. You can then add any of the shape files (.shp) from the C:\SABAP2\Christine\Shapes directory and any new maps. To rename the view right click on the view name and select Rename'. 9
10 Additional views allow you to have multiple views in one project. For example: you could have one view called 'Home pentads' in which you have the maps that cover your local area, and another view called 'Remote pentads' or 'Other pentads' in which you can load maps of pentads from areas outside of your local area. 5. Opening your saved project To open or re open your project, all you need to do is, after opening Christine, click on Project then select Reopen project. A list of all recently opened projects appears and you simply select the sabap2_christine.cri file. All the shape files and maps that you last used will re load automatically. This is why it is important to save your digital maps onto your hard drive first before loading them into your view in order for them to open automatically when you re open your view. 6.
